White House Press Secretary Karoline Leavitt torched legacy media for perpetuating the Russian Collusion hoax that upended President Donald Trump's first term and called for awards connected to the manufactured scandal to be stripped from those journalists.

Advertisement

During a White House Press Briefing on Wednesday, Leavitt addressed the newly declassified report released by the Director of the Department of National Intelligence Tulsi Gabbard, which she said confirms former President Barack Obama and his national security team cooked up the intelligence that led to the years-long Russiagate.

"This is truly one of the greatest political scandals in American history," Leavitt told the press. "And reporters at legacy outlets, some of which are sitting in this room today, like The New York Times and The Washington Post, were ridicuously awarded Pulitzer prizes for their perpetuation of this hoax."

Advertisement

"It's well past time for those awards to be stripped from the journalist who received them," she added. "It is not journalism to propagate political disinformation in service of the Democrat Party and those in the intelligence community who hand over out-of-context and fake intelligence to push a false political narrative."

Leavitt's comments came following further information from Gabbard earlier on Wednesday, which she said shows the former president and his administration's direct involvement in the 2016 post-presidential election Russia hoax, as my RedState colleague Rusty Weiss reported.

Gabbard, describing the plot as the "most egregious weaponization and politicization of intelligence in American history," posted a series of lies which have, in her view, been debunked by declassifying a 2020 House Intelligence Committee report.

The report was an assessment of how the Obama administration manufactured a January 2017 Intelligence Community Assessment, which portrayed Russia as having influenced the 2016 election in favor of Donald Trump.

That assessment was "false," Gabbard writes, noting that the Obama administration "conspired to subvert the will of the American people," and, working in conjunction with a willfully ignorant media, staged "a years-long coup against" Trump.

President Trump has also weighed in on the documents released by Gabbard and blasted Obama's actions as "treason."

"If you look at that, those papers, they have him stone cold. And it was President Obama," Trump told reporters. "Look, he's guilty. It's not a question. I like to say, let's give it time, but it's there; he's guilty. They ... this was treason, this was every word you can think of."
